Smyrnium perfoliatum
( Perfoliate Alexanders )
| Erect biennial with perfoliate, bract-like yellowish green, round leaves. Numerous umbels of tiny yellow-green flowers bloom in spring of the second year of growth. Excellent cut flower. Naturalizes well in grass. |
